Files
Checkmate/server/jest.config.ts
T
2026-01-14 19:28:17 +00:00

21 lines
514 B
TypeScript

import type { Config } from "jest";
const config: Config = {
rootDir: ".",
testEnvironment: "node",
extensionsToTreatAsEsm: [".ts"],
transform: {
"^.+\\.(t|j)sx?$": ["ts-jest", { useESM: true, tsconfig: "./tsconfig.jest.json" }],
},
moduleNameMapper: {
"^@/(.*)$": "<rootDir>/src/$1",
},
testMatch: ["<rootDir>/test/**/*.test.ts"],
setupFilesAfterEnv: [],
collectCoverageFrom: ["src/**/*.ts"],
coveragePathIgnorePatterns: ["/node_modules/", "/test/"],
clearMocks: true,
};
export default config;